#50176b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50176b is composed of 31.4% red, 9%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.2%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 280.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 25.5%. #50176b color hex could be obtained by blending #a02ed6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#50176b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#50176b has RGB values of R:80, G:23,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 5248875.

Hex triplet 50176b #50176b
RGB Decimal 80, 23, 107 rgb(80,23,107)
RGB Percent 31.4, 9, 42 rgb(31.4%,9%,42%)
CMYK 25, 79, 0, 58
HSL 280.7°, 64.6, 25.5 hsl(280.7,64.6%,25.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 280.7°, 78.5, 42
Web Safe 660066 #660066
CIE-LAB 21.506, 40.346, -36.833
XYZ 6.268, 3.38, 14.231
xyY 0.262, 0.142, 3.38
CIE-LCH 21.506, 54.631, 317.606
CIE-LUV 21.506, 15.023, -45.6
Hunter-Lab 18.385, 28.685, -33.026
Binary 01010000, 00010111, 01101011

Shades and Tints of #50176b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08020a is the darkest color, while #fcf9fe is the lightest one.
